← voltar
CVE-2024-56731

Gogs deletion of internal files allows remote command execution

CVSS 10 CRITICALEPSS 1.0%CWE-552
Em resumo

Gogs permite que usuários sem privilégios deletem arquivos internos críticos do Git e executem comandos arbitrários no servidor. Um atacante pode controlar a instância Gogs e acessar ou modificar qualquer código armazenado nela.

Detalhe técnico

A falha CWE-552 (Arquivos ou Diretórios Acessíveis a Partes Externas) permite que usuários não autenticados ou com baixos privilégios deletem arquivos no diretório .git através de um patch incompleto, habilitando execução de comandos arbitrários com privilégios do RUN_USER. A vulnerabilidade afeta versões do Gogs anteriores à 0.13.3 e pode ser explorada para comprometer todos os repositórios da instância.

Resumo gerado e traduzido por IA a partir da descrição oficial.
Gogs is an open source self-hosted Git service. Prior to version 0.13.3, it's still possible to delete files under the .git directory and achieve remote command execution due to an insufficient patch for CVE-2024-39931. Unprivileged user accounts can execute arbitrary commands on the Gogs instance with the privileges of the account specified by RUN_USER in the configuration. Allowing attackers to access and alter any users' code hosted on the same instance. This issue has been patched in version 0.13.3.
C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:C/C:H/I:H/A:H
Produtos afetados
gogs · gogs

Quer saber se a sua infraestrutura está exposta a isto?

Falar com a TrueHacking →